Why Exact File Size Compression Matters
Most image compressors let you reduce quality — but they don't guarantee a specific output size. That's a problem when you need exactly 20KB or 50KB for a government portal.
Here's what happens with a regular compressor:
- Compress at 60% quality → get 143KB. Still too large.
- Try 30% quality → get 38KB. Still not right.
- Try 20% quality → get 22KB. Looks terrible.
What you need is a tool that targets a specific file size and automatically adjusts quality to hit it.
Common File Size Requirements in India
| Application / Form | Photo Size Limit | Dimensions | Format |
|---|---|---|---|
| Passport Seva (MEA) | 10KB – 300KB | 350×350 px | JPEG |
| SSC (CHSL, CGL, MTS) | 20KB – 50KB | 100×120 px | JPEG |
| UPSC (CSE, CAPF) | 20KB – 300KB | 150×200 px | JPEG |
| IBPS (PO, Clerk, SO) | 20KB – 50KB | 200×230 px | JPEG |
| RRB (NTPC, Group D) | 20KB – 50KB | 100×120 px | JPEG |
| PAN Card Application | 20KB – 50KB | 120×150 px | JPEG |
| University Applications | 50KB – 200KB | Varies | JPEG |
> Pro tip: Most Indian government portals accept JPEG format only. If your photo is PNG, convert it first.

Tips for Best Quality at Small File Sizes
1. Resize before compressing — A 4000×3000px image compressed to 50KB will look terrible. A 200×250px image at 50KB will look sharp.
2. Use JPEG format — JPEG compresses much more efficiently than PNG for photos.
3. Crop unnecessary areas — Tight cropping removes wasted pixels.
4. Remove metadata first — EXIF data can add 10-50KB to your file.
5. Use a plain background — Solid backgrounds compress dramatically better.
